The global automatic computer quilting machine market is experiencing robust growth, driven by increasing demand for high-speed, precision quilting in the apparel and textile industries. The market's expansion is fueled by several key factors: the rising popularity of customized quilting designs, the increasing adoption of automation in manufacturing processes to improve efficiency and reduce labor costs, and the growing preference for high-quality, durable quilted products. Technological advancements, such as the incorporation of advanced software and sophisticated control systems, are further enhancing the capabilities and precision of these machines, leading to superior quilting quality and increased productivity. While the precise market size fluctuates based on economic conditions and technological innovation, a reasonable estimate for 2025 could be $500 million, projecting a compound annual growth rate (CAGR) of 7% over the forecast period (2025-2033). This growth trajectory is expected to be influenced by continuous improvements in machine design, the expansion of e-commerce and personalized product demand, and the growth of the global textile industry itself.
However, challenges remain. High initial investment costs associated with purchasing and maintaining these sophisticated machines pose a significant barrier to entry for smaller businesses. The market's growth may also be moderated by fluctuating raw material prices and the potential for technological disruptions. Despite these constraints, the long-term outlook for automatic computer quilting machines remains positive, given the ongoing demand for high-quality, efficient quilting solutions across various industries and the continuous efforts to develop more affordable and user-friendly machines. Segmentation within the market is likely driven by machine type (long-arm vs. short-arm), features (stitch density, design capabilities), and end-user industry (apparel, home furnishings, etc.). Companies like JUKI Corporation, Gammill Inc., and Berry Impex Industries are key players, leveraging their technological expertise and brand recognition to secure market share.

Several key factors are fueling the growth of the automatic computer quilting machine market. Firstly, the increasing demand for high-volume, high-quality quilting in various industries is a major driver. Industries such as apparel, automotive, and home furnishings require consistent, precise quilting to meet stringent quality standards and production demands. Secondly, the escalating labor costs, particularly in developed nations, are pushing manufacturers to automate their production processes. Automatic computer quilting machines offer significant cost savings in the long run by reducing labor dependence and increasing overall efficiency. Technological advancements, such as the integration of sophisticated software and improved stitching capabilities, are further propelling market growth. These machines are becoming more user-friendly and versatile, catering to a wider range of applications and design complexities. The rise in consumer preference for personalized and customized products is also a crucial factor. Automatic computer quilting machines facilitate the creation of intricate and unique designs, meeting the growing demand for customized goods. Finally, government initiatives and incentives promoting automation in manufacturing are supporting the adoption of these advanced machines in various regions. These driving forces are expected to continue to shape the market's trajectory throughout the forecast period (2025-2033).
Despite the significant growth potential, the automatic computer quilting machine market faces certain challenges. The high initial investment cost of these machines can be a significant barrier to entry for smaller manufacturers, potentially limiting market penetration. The complexity of the technology and the requirement for specialized training and maintenance can also pose challenges. Furthermore, the integration of these machines into existing production lines may require substantial modifications and adjustments, increasing implementation costs and complexities. Competition from other quilting methods, such as manual quilting and semi-automated options, could also restrain market growth. Finally, fluctuations in raw material prices and the overall economic climate can impact the market's growth trajectory. Addressing these challenges through innovative financing options, user-friendly designs, and robust after-sales support will be crucial for sustained market expansion.
